Heads up: if the Lintrock baseline file in the Quarrow repo drifts from main, CI fails with a "stale baseline" error even when the code is fine. Quick fix is to regenerate the baseline on a clean checkout and re-push. If a customer build is blocked, confirm the failing run matches the token below before escalating.

build token for yadug-yagag: htk21_c863c33eb8b82c0c9c152

**Q: How do I open the pool-car key cabinet?**

A: Short version: it's the grey box next to the facilities desk at Quillbrook House, and yes, it's picky. Swipe your badge first, then punch in the code within ten seconds or it sulks and locks you out for a minute. Log whichever key you grab on the sheet taped inside the door. The current cabinet code is below.

staff pass of kageg-yageg = bdg-QUNIL-00092

**Q: What's happening with the new turnstiles in the Merrow Building lobby?**

Good news — the old clunky barriers are gone! The new Fennick-style turnstiles went live last Monday and they're much quicker, though they can be a bit picky the first week while your profile syncs. Just tap once and wait for the green arrow; don't tap twice or it'll sulk and lock you out for ten seconds. If the gate still won't open, use the staffed side gate and quote the code below.

badge for fafof-tagef: bdg-WCFNE-24423

The Sketchline editor exposes undo and redo through the /history endpoint, which replays inverted operations against the diagram's event log rather than storing full snapshots. Each call returns the new head revision and a list of affected node IDs, so clients can patch their canvas incrementally. To exercise these endpoints against the staging tenant during this week's sync demo, authenticate with the key below.

API key for taduf-yahif: qvz11-nMDtAWg6H2u

# Heads up, on-call folks: this block drives the Gullwick tile prefetcher.
# If the map viewport stutters during pan, the usual suspects are the
# lookahead radius and the per-zoom concurrency cap — bump with care,
# because the Tarnmoor CDN will rate-limit us hard if we get greedy.
# Anything you change here, note it in the handoff doc so the next
# shift isn't surprised. The knobs are defined right below.

tuning constants:
RATE_LIMITS = {
    "zorael": 10,
    "oliix": 1,
    "holix": 2,
    "quenix": 10,
}